比特币签名是什么意思?如何获得
在比特币交易中,安全性是核心关注点之一,而比特币签名技术为此提供了坚实的保障。比特币签名不仅确保了交易的不可否认性和完整性,还防止了交易被篡改。
比特币签名是什么意思?
比特币签名是指比特币交易双方之间签订的一种数据签名,用以确定双方的比特币交易。比特币签名是一种由比特币网络发行的独特签名,用以确定比特币交易的安全性和完整性。
比特币签名是一种特殊的数据签名,它可用于确定比特币交易的发动者是不是交易的实际发动者。比特币签名是一种公开密钥加密系统,它可以让发动者和接受者确定交易是否属实发起,及其交易是否被修改过。比特币签名能够确保比特币交易的安全性和完整性,同时能够防止XX和身份盗取。
比特币签名如何获得?
1、生成比特币地址和私钥:比特币地址是由一串数字和字母组成的字符串,用于接收比特币。私钥是一个由随机数生成的加密字符串,用于对交易数据进行签名。
2、建立交易:在比特币网络中,交易是由将比特币从一个地址推送到另一个地址来实现的。交易包括发送方的比特币地址、接收方的比特币地址及其要发送的比特币数量等信息。
3、对交易数据进行哈希:哈希是把随意长度的数据交换为固定长度的字符串的过程。在比特币中,交易信息根据哈希算法予以处理,生成一个唯一的哈希值。
4、使用私钥进行签名:使用用户的私钥对生成的摘要进行签名。这个过程利用了非对称加密技术。重要的是,私钥绝对不能被泄露给任何人。
5、发送交易:签名完成后,用户的比特币钱包会将交易和交易的数字签名一起发送到比特币网络,网络中的节点会进行验证,以确保这笔交易是有效的。
6、验证签名的有效性:在交易广播到比特币网络后,其他节点可以使用公钥和签名来验证交易的有效性。
综上所述,比特币签名是比特币网络中确保交易安全的重要技术。通过生成私钥和公钥、建立交易、进行哈希处理、使用私钥签名、发送交易以及验证签名有效性等步骤,比特币签名机制确保了交易的安全性和不可否认性。